To optimize the allocation of junction boxes in engineering design, various clustering methods were analyzed and compared; and fuzzy C-means clustering algorithm was improved and relevant parameters were set;through initialization, iteration, defuzzification and split operation, the auto-allocation of junction boxes was realized. An improved C-means clustering algorithm-based assistive software for the auto-allocation of junction boxes was developed to allocate junction boxes as requested automatically;and the software flow chart was presented, including experimental results.
